Transaction 915052793500ccde61f47c11b45f31cdb14e6546ebf5565b99b09dbd2ae80c51

2 Input
1 Outputs
  • 915052793500ccde61f47c11b45f31cdb14e6546ebf5565b99b09dbd2ae80c51:0
  • value  3041790
    address  1ELfaCZRiEm8Zz5qQ5QCV8AwpMjYNrZkGd